Full Description
A fine 3 storey winding engine house with its associated headstock on the No 2 shaft, Bestwood, has been preserved by the County Council. It contains a vertical twin cylinder steam engine of 1873, possibly by Worsley Messrs. Built locally for the Bestwood Iron and Coal Company, the engine is virtually complete, save for some footplates missing. It has been out of use since 1971. The building characteristically tall, is rather pretentiously decorated, in common with the company's other works. It has a stuccoed, rusticated plinth. It has lost most of its windows, but looks basically sound. (1) (7)
The only twin cylinder steam vertical winder in England.
The winding engine house was built to an Italianate design. Restored and opened as an attraction in 1995. The site has been landscaped by the County Council. (6)
Bestwood Colliery engine house was constructed in 1874 for the Bestwood Coal and Iron Company and is unusually ornate for a colliery building. It is a three-storey building of brick and concrete in an Italianate style. The building is notable for the early use of structural concrete, which was used externally in the moulded plinth and risticated basement and internally for the engine bed and ti support the frames of the winding drum. The engine for which the engine house was built was supplied in 1875 by the Worsley Mesnes Company of Wigan. It is a vertical twin cylinder, non-condensing steam winding engine, the only surviving working example left in England. The cast iron drum, 6 metres in diameter, is on the second floor. Ropes from the drum leave the building via holes in the west wall and travel over latticed ironwork supports to the headgear, which stands over a shaft to the west of the engine house. The headgear is built predominantly of wrought iron latticework. By the 1960s the shaft from which the engine wound had been superseded by a drift entrance, and the engine was maintained as a standby. The colliery closed in 1967, but the engine was kept operable until 1971. (8)
